The best way to tackle mold in your shower is by using a simple mixture of white vinegar, warm water, and baking soda.
Here’s what to do:
1.Combine ¼ cup warm water, ¾ cup white vinegar, and 2 tablespoons baking soda in a bottle. Shake well to mix.
2.Pour the mixture directly onto the mildew-stained silicone in your shower and let it sit for 30 minutes.
3.Scrub the stains gently with a toothbrush, then rinse with warm water and dry the area thoroughly with a clean cloth.
Now that you know how to effectively remove mildew from shower silicone, make it a habit to keep your shower clean and dry after every use to prevent future buildup.
